hi Stefan,

apologies for late reply, i needed a couple of days to work with the
patched tcl.el in my (disgustingly large) tcl codebase to be sure
nothing breaks & can confirm now. The original case is solved
(although the enclosed {"string} is not font-locked as string but i
wouldn't consider it an error) plus it fixes the following:

    proc foo4 () {
       puts "hello}"
    }

this was marked as valid before your changes but tclsh won't accept it
as such - the bracket } inside the string needs to be escaped when inside a proc
context (but as a plain statement there's no such requirement).
